Quick answer

Chainpur is a village in Tulsipur Tehsil of Balrampur district in Uttar Pradesh. Its Census location code is 173450.

About Chainpur village record

Chainpur is listed under Tulsipur Tehsil in Balrampur district. The location hierarchy and code fields help distinguish this record from villages with similar names.

The Census 2011 record reports population 3,301, 505 households, area 563.42 hectares, PIN code 271208.

Facilities and amenities in Chainpur

The Census 2011 village directory reports the following education, health, water, transport, communication and public-service facilities. These are historical records, not a statement of current availability.

Census 2011 facilities reported for Chainpur
Facility categoryFacility or serviceCensus 2011 status
EducationGovernment primary schoolAvailable in village; 3 reported
EducationGovernment middle schoolAvailable in village; 2 reported
EducationGovernment sec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
EducationGovernment senior secondary schoolNot available in village; 0 reported;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
HealthCommunity health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health centre0 reported
HealthPrimary health sub-centre0 reported
HealthAllopathic hospital0 reported
HealthDispensary0 reported
HealthVeterinary hospital0 reported
Water and sanitationTre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ationUntreated tap waterNot available in village
Water and sanitationTotal sanitation campaign coverageNot available in village
Water and sanitationCommunity toilet complexNot available in village
CommunicationPost officeN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
CommunicationSub post officeNot available in village; nearest facility more than 10 km away
CommunicationMobile phone coverageAvailable in village
CommunicationInternet / CSCN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Public b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Private bus serviceN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sRailway stationN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Transport and roadsPucca roadNot available in village; nearest facility within 5 km
Transport and roadsAll-weather roadA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esATMNot available in village
Banking and public servicesCommercial b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esCooperative bankN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
Banking and public servicesPDS shopA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esAnganwadi centreAvailable in village
Banking and public servicesASHA workerNot available in village; nearest facility 5 to 10 km away
PowerDomestic power supplyAvailable in village; 8 hours/day
PowerAgriculture power supplyNot available in village; 0 hours/day
PowerPower supply for all usersNot available in village; 0 hours/day
